max_of()
S’applique à : ✅Microsoft Fabric✅✅
Retourne la valeur maximale de toutes les expressions d’argument.
Syntaxe
max_of(
arg,
[ arg_3,
... ])
En savoir plus sur les conventions de syntaxe.
Paramètres
Nom | Type | Requise | Description |
---|---|---|---|
arg_i | scalaire | ✔️ | Valeurs à comparer. |
- Tous les arguments doivent être du même type.
- Un maximum de 64 arguments est pris en charge.
- Les valeurs non null sont prioritaires sur les valeurs Null.
Retours
Valeur maximale de toutes les expressions d’argument.
Exemples
Rechercher le plus grand nombre
Cette requête retourne la valeur maximale des nombres dans la chaîne.
print result = max_of(10, 1, -3, 17)
Sortie
result |
---|
17 |
Rechercher la valeur maximale dans une table de données
Cette requête retourne la valeur la plus élevée des colonnes A et B. Notez que les valeurs non null sont prioritaires sur les valeurs Null.
datatable (A: int, B: int)
[
1, 6,
8, 1,
int(null), 2,
1, int(null),
int(null), int(null)
]
| project max_of(A, B)
Sortie
result |
---|
6 |
8 |
2 |
1 |
(Null) |
Rechercher la date/heure maximale
Cette requête retourne les deux valeurs datetime des colonnes A et B.
datatable (A: datetime, B: datetime)
[
datetime(2024-12-15 07:15:22), datetime(2024-12-15 07:15:24),
datetime(2024-12-15 08:00:00), datetime(2024-12-15 09:30:00),
datetime(2024-12-15 10:45:00), datetime(2024-12-14 10:45:00)
]
| project maxDate = max_of(A, B)
Sortie
maxDate |
---|
2024-12-15 07:15:24 |
2024-12-15 09:30:00 |
2024-12-15 10:45:00 |